We may be compensated when you click on...Point-Slope form of an equation is a variation of the slope formula. Slope formula: m = (y2-y1)/ (x2-x1) Point-Slope: y-y1 = m (x-x1) Basically, the slope formula has been multiplied on both sides by (x2-x1). Then the x2 and y2 have been changed to just x and y. The slope formula is used to find the slope of a line that joins two points (x₁, y₁) and (x₂, y₂). Using this formula, the slope of the line is, m = (y₂ - y₁) / (x₂ - x₁). We can use the same formula to find the slope of a line from its graph also. For this: Pick any two points on the line from its graph.Slope of a Line. The slope of a line is m = riserun. m = rise run. The rise measures the vertical change and the run measures the horizontal change. Completing the calculation ...The slope is represented mathematically as: m =. y 2 - y 1. x 2 - x 1. In the equation above, y2 - y1 = Δy, or vertical change, while x2 - x1 = Δx, or horizontal change, as shown in the graph provided.
